Output efda71fbe93c403e95956a6eaf18ea8e596eee59bf4eec1df98e7d14aee130af: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1f326732270e5bea2bf1a2c373596b65cf501f5 OP_EQUAL
address
3Lq8S1R8jH3HC1Zjq8VKHMwUi1FdreKHgn
transaction
efda71fbe93c403e95956a6eaf18ea8e596eee59bf4eec1df98e7d14aee130af
confirmations
493019
spent
true